Noted financial journalist Michael Pascoe and Bernard Keane, political editor of Crikey will feature in the next Berry Conversations event on 13th August 2023.

Michael Pascoe is one of Australia’s most influential finance and economics commentators, as well as the author of The Summertime of Our Dreams: A Memoir of Mateship and Mortality published in 2022. Currently contributing editor of The New Daily and a regular commentator on radio and television, his career has ranged from The Courier-Mail and South China Morning Post to the Australian Financial Review and the Sydney Morning Herald, and has also included stints at Channels 9, 7, and Sky TV.

Bernard Keane is political editor of Crikey. Before that he was Crikey’s Canberra press gallery correspondent, covering politics, national security and economics. He is also the author of several books dealing with politics and related issues, including , Lies and Falsehoods (2021) Surveillance (2015), and, A Short History Of Stupid (with Helen Razer). Prior to joining Crikey, Keane studied history at the University of Sydney and then worked as a public servant and a speechwriter in transport and communications.
